判斷元素是否在螢幕中

2021-08-03 20:31:41 字數 650 閱讀 9160

此方法返回乙個getclientrect集合,包含元素距離dom可見視口top,left,bottom,right屬性及widthheight屬性。

注意這裡的bottom指的是元素最下面距離視口頂部的距離。

function

isscrolly

() function

isscrollx

()

function getscrollwidth ()
function eleunvisible() 

if(getboundingclientrect.left > (window.innerwidth - scrollwidthy) || getboundingclientrect.top > (window.innerheight - scrollwidthx))

return

false;

}

python中判斷多個元素是否在列表中

如果希望判斷單個元素是否在列表中時可以通過in a in a b c true但如果是多個元素,就不能通過in進行判斷 此時我們可以通過集合中的issubset和issuperset方法 顧名思義,issubset是判斷某集合是否是另外乙個集合的子集,issuperset是判斷某集合是否是另外乙個集...

判斷UIView是否顯示在螢幕上

標頭檔案 inte ce uiview uiscreendisplaying 判斷view是否顯示在螢幕上 bool isdisplayedinscreen end實現檔案 implementation uiview uiscreendisplaying 判斷view是否顯示在螢幕上 bool is...

unity 判斷物體是否在螢幕內

方法一 使用unity系統函式 onbecamevisible 和 onbecameinvisible 物體在螢幕內 void onbecamevisible 物體在螢幕外 void onbecameinvisible 注意 物體只要有一部分在螢幕內onbecamevisible都會執行,只有物體完...